# Fleet Insurance Renewal — Managers Only

Quick update for sales leads: our fleet and liability cover with Harrowgate Mutual renews at the end of next month. Premiums are up about 6%, mostly down to the two claims from the Delwick depot. Tessa is negotiating a multi-year rate, so don't sign anything locally. Keep this off the general channel for now, since the renewal terms connect to the plans outlined below.

board note of kadug-tawig: Only 5 of the 100 pilot accounts renewed Oliath, so a churn review is set for April 15.

## Artifact Signing — SDK Parity Notes (Weekly Sync)

Kestrel SDK for Android reached parity with the Swift client this sprint: offline queueing, batched telemetry, and retry semantics now match. Both SDKs ship as signed artifacts from the same pipeline. Remaining gap: background sync throttling, targeted next sprint. Verify both release bundles before tagging. Both artifacts validate against the shared signing key below.

signing key of kawig-fafog = bky19_6Fypv1qws7J8qJtaYjX

## Runbook: PedalShift Rebalancer Release

Before cutting a release, make sure the rebalancer can talk to the DockSync service, otherwise the whole dry-run step just silently no-ops (ask anyone on the Kestrel team, it's annoying). Run the smoke check from the deploy box, not your laptop — firewall rules differ. If the smoke check passes, you're clear to tag. The DockSync credential the rebalancer uses in staging is below.

app token of fajop-fahif = qvz4-AnML

### Step 7: Enable batched mutations

For this week's sync: the Harrowgate admin table finally gets real bulk edits. The old version fired one request per row (yikes), so editing 500 users hammered the API. The new batch endpoint groups mutations and applies them transactionally — either the whole batch lands or nothing does. Before flipping the flag, make sure your environment has the batch worker enabled and the queue sized sensibly. The recommended settings are listed below.

config for yahof-tajop:
zorath:
  pin: 7493
  metrics_host: metrics.zorath.tolvaqsys.internal
  tenant: praiel
  seal: seal_fd9cd4f1